What Are NIL Contracts for Athletes?

NIL contracts for athletes give them the legal right to profit from their personal brand—specifically their name, image, and likeness. This includes opportunities such as signing endorsement deals with companies, engaging in social media collaborations, promoting products, or even starting their own merchandise lines. Before NIL regulations were changed, athletes could not profit from these opportunities while in school or as amateur competitors. Now, NIL contracts provide a framework for athletes to monetize their brand in a way that is both legal and beneficial for their financial growth.

Why Are NIL Contracts Important for Athletes?

1. Additional Income Streams

For many athletes, NIL contracts offer an important financial opportunity. These contracts create additional income streams through sponsorships, brand partnerships, and merchandise sales. Social media influencers, YouTube content creators, and athletes alike can leverage their growing follower base to secure deals that can be just as lucrative, if not more so, than their athletic performances. NIL contracts open the door to long-term financial stability and a means to support themselves while still in school or playing professional sports.

2. Personal Brand Growth

NIL contracts enable athletes to develop their personal brands and increase their visibility. Whether through social media or collaborations with well-known companies, athletes can enhance their presence in the public eye. The ability to monetize their image allows athletes to establish a reputation beyond their sport. By associating with brands that align with their values, athletes can create a unique identity, potentially attracting further opportunities both inside and outside of sports.

3. Protection of Athlete Rights

NIL contracts help protect athletes from potential exploitation. Without a formal agreement, an athlete’s name, image, and likeness could be used without their consent, resulting in missed earnings and the risk of their image being associated with the wrong products or causes. NIL contracts outline the specifics of how an athlete's brand will be used, ensuring they have control over their image and the types of products they endorse. This legal protection gives athletes peace of mind, knowing their rights are upheld and their brand is not misused.

4. Post-Sports Career Transition

Another major benefit of NIL contracts for athletes is the ability to prepare for life after sports. By building a brand and establishing relationships with businesses and brands during their athletic careers, athletes can create a strong foundation for post-career ventures. Whether they go into business, entertainment, or another field, the connections and brand recognition earned through NIL deals can make the transition to a new career smoother and more financially rewarding.

How NIL Contracts Benefit Different Types of Athletes

NIL contracts aren’t just for top-tier athletes at major universities or professional leagues. They benefit athletes at all levels, from high school and college athletes to those in niche sports. The key to a successful NIL deal is building a personal brand that resonates with fans and companies alike. Whether you're a college football player with a large following or a lesser-known athlete with a specialized skill set, there are NIL opportunities to explore. Smaller or niche sports can offer unique, targeted opportunities for athletes to build partnerships and engage with dedicated communities.

Getting Started with NIL Contracts for Athletes

For athletes looking to get started with NIL contracts, it’s important to be proactive. This means understanding the rules, working with experienced advisors, and learning about the opportunities available. Whether it’s through social media, local businesses, or major corporate sponsorships, athletes need to seek out opportunities that align with their values and career goals. Many student-athletes now work with NIL agents or organizations that specialize in connecting athletes with brands and ensuring they are protected in their contracts.
